Output acd3631d86fc80bd04f81558399d8badf30ffcebf4cb9007f48f6a431f073c30:21

value
3128441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 799e8579b4d96891f6f89ab3a27b8d5211f49e3d OP_EQUAL
address
3Cn5b1nfEnZfHT63sFppXK2QhnmSsowtEB
transaction
acd3631d86fc80bd04f81558399d8badf30ffcebf4cb9007f48f6a431f073c30
confirmations
219957
spent
true